San Juan vs Jerusalem Climate & Distance Between

Israel flag
  • The distance between San Juan, Puerto Rico and Jerusalem, Israel is approximately 9,943 km or 6,178 mi.
  • To reach San Juan in this distance one would set out from Jerusalem bearing 291.5° or WNW and follow the great circles arc to approach San Juan bearing 236.4° or WSW .
  • San Juan has a tropical monsoonal climate (Am) whereas Jerusalem has a Mediterranean hot climate (Csa).
  • San Juan is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ome whereas Jerusalem is in or near the subtropical thorn woodland biome.
  • The mean annual temperature is 9.4 °C (17°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 11.5 °C (20.7°F) less in San Juan. The continentality subtype is truly hyperoceanic as opposed to truly oce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1038 mm (40.9 in) more which is equivalent to 1038 l/m² (25.47 US gal/ft²) or 10,380,000 l/ha (1,109,691 US gal/ac) more. About 2 3/4 as much.
  • There are 639 fewer hours of sunlight per year in San Juan. In whichever way circa 1h 44' less per day or about 4/5 as many.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 11.9° higher in San Juan than in Jerusalem.
  • Relative humidity levels are 20.2% higher.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 13.8°C (24.9°F) higher.
